As a result, the Romanian port authority is now the owner of the Giurgiule\u0219ti International Free Port, Moldova\u2019s only sea-river port.<\/strong><br \/>\n<span id=\"more-100972\"><\/span>The transaction was concluded for \u20ac62m, according to Claudiu Staicu, Deputy Director General of European Transport Programmes at Romania\u2019s Ministry of Transport, writing on LinkedIn.<\/p>\n<p>Giurgiule\u0219ti is located at the junction of Moldova, Romania and Ukraine, between two of the Black Sea region\u2019s main ports: Port of Constan\u021ba and Port of Odesa. Staicu noted that \u201cthe existing system \u2014 Constan\u021ba, Gala\u021bi, the Danube corridor \u2014 still lacks the coherent, integrated strategy needed to unlock its potential\u201d. At the same time, Romania is committing substantial investment to a third port located outside its borders.<\/p>\n<p>\u201cRomanian port volumes, both on the Black Sea and along the Danube, have been moving in the wrong direction\u201d, he said. While the purchase of Giurgiule\u0219ti is widely seen as a logical step, Staicu argued that it must form part of a broader and coherent national ports strategy. This, he added, will require not only funding but also an \u201cEU-aligned vision\u201d, something that has not always been easy to achieve in the past.<\/p>\n<h2>Rail freight in Giurgiule\u0219ti<\/h2>\n<p>Given its strategic position, Giurgiule\u0219ti also serves as an important rail freight hub. The rail networks of Moldova and Ukraine use the 1,520mm gauge, while Romania operates the 1,435mm standard gauge. However, Giurgiule\u0219ti is linked to the Romanian port of Gala\u021bi by a broad-gauge railway line, removing the need for transhipment at the border.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>The Port of Constan\u021ba has completed the acquisition of 100% of ICS Danube Logistics from the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development (EBRD)<\/p>\n","protected":false},"author":9,"featured_media":0,"comment_status":"open","ping_status":"closed","sticky":false,"template":"","format":"standard","meta":{"om_disable_all_campaigns":false,"_monsterinsights_skip_tracking":false,"_monsterinsights_sitenote_active":false,"_monsterinsights_sitenote_note":"","_monsterinsights_sitenote_category":0,"_uf_show_specific_survey":0,"_uf_disable_surveys":false,"footnotes":""},"categories":[7995,20143,20157,3260,13939,12339,3341],"tags":[12159],"class_list":["post-411746","post","type-post","status-publish","format-standard","hentry","category-ebrd","category-giurgiulesti-international-free-port","category-ics-danube-logistics","category-moldova","category-port-of-constanta","category-ports-terminals","category-romania","tag-world-cargo-news"],"aioseo_notices":[],"_links":{"self":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.vibewire.com.au\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/posts\/411746","targetHints":{"allow":["GET"]}}],"collection":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.vibewire.com.au\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/posts"}],"about":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.vibewire.com.au\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/types\/post"}],"author":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.vibewire.com.au\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/users\/9"}],"replies":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.vibewire.com.au\/index.php?rest_route=%2Fwp%2Fv2%2Fcomments&post=411746"}],"version-history":[{"count":2,"href":"https:\/\/www.vibewire.com.au\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/posts\/411746\/revisions"}],"predecessor-version":[{"id":413341,"href":"https:\/\/www.vibewire.com.au\/index.php?rest_route=\/wp\/v2\/posts\/411746\/revisions\/413341"}],"wp:attachment":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.vibewire.com.au\/index.php?rest_route=%2Fwp%2Fv2%2Fmedia&parent=411746"}],"wp:term":[{"taxonomy":"category","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.vibewire.com.au\/index.php?rest_route=%2Fwp%2Fv2%2Fcategories&post=411746"},{"taxonomy":"post_tag","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.vibewire.com.au\/index.php?rest_route=%2Fwp%2Fv2%2Ftags&post=411746"}],"curies":[{"name":"wp","href":"https:\/\/api.w.org\/{rel}","templated":true}]}}
